The first in a gripping, fantasy mystery series, The Invisible Library is the astounding debut from Genevieve Cogman.

Irene must be at the top of her game or she'll be off the case permanently . . .

Irene is a professional spy for the mysterious Library, which harvests fiction from different realities. And along with her enigmatic assistant Kai, she's posted to an alternative London. Their mission to retrieve a dangerous book. But when they arrive, it's already been stolen. London's underground factions seem prepared to fight to the very death to find her book.

Adding to the jeopardy, this world is chaos-infested the laws of nature bent to allow supernatural creatures and unpredictable magic. Irene's new assistant is also hiding secrets of his own.

Soon, she's up to her eyebrows in a heady mix of danger, clues and secret societies. Yet failure is not an option the nature of reality itself is at stake.

The Invisible Library is followed by the second adventurous title in the The Invisible Library series, The Masked City.

About Genevieve Cogman

Genevieve Cogman started on Tolkien and Sherlock Holmes at an early age and has never looked back. But on a perhaps more prosaic note she has an MSC in Statistics with Medical Applications and has wielded this in an assortment of jobs: clinical coder data analyst and classifications specialist. Although The Invisible Library was her debut novel she has also previously worked as a freelance roleplaying game writer. She is also the author of The Masked City and The Burning Page both in The Invisible Library series. Genevieve Cogman's hobbies include patchwork beading knitting and gaming and she lives in the north of England.
